2016-10-04 8 views
15

मैं नेट कोर v1.0 का उपयोग कर रहा हूं, और अपने आवेदन में एज़ूर टेबल संग्रहण का उपयोग करना चाहता हूं। मैं सफलतापूर्वक NuGet के माध्यम से Azure.Storage पैकेज स्थापित किया है, लेकिन जब मैं Azure.ConfigurationManager पैकेज मैं इस त्रुटि मिलती है स्थापित जब मैं करना एक dotnet बहाल:Azure.ConfigurationManager .Net Core के साथ संगत है?

Package Microsoft.WindowsAzure.ConfigurationManager 3.2.1 is not compatible with netcoreapp1.0 (.NETCoreApp,Version=v1.0). 
Package Microsoft.WindowsAzure.ConfigurationManager 3.2.1 supports: net40 (.NETFramework,Version=v4.0) 
    One or more packages are incompatible with .NETCoreApp,Version=v1.0. 

वहाँ इस के चारों ओर एक रास्ता नहीं है? क्या मैं अभी भी कॉन्फ़िगरेशन प्रबंधक के बिना एज़ूर टेबल संग्रहण का उपयोग कर सकता हूं?

धन्यवाद!

संपादित करें (अक्टूबर 4 थी, वर्ष 2016):
ऐसा लगता है कि ConfigurationManager बिना Azure तालिका भंडारण का उपयोग कर सकते हैं, लेकिन आप रनटाइम के दौरान आवेदन सेटिंग में जाएं और संशोधित करने में सक्षम नहीं होगा। Storage Configure Connection String - Parsing a Connection String

+0

यदि आप एक जवाब :) पाया एक जवाब अपने आप को जोड़ सकते हैं कर सकते हैं और वह एक समस्या के बाद से आप मानक एएसपी का उपयोग कर सकते नहीं होगा। कनेक्शन स्ट्रिंग को संग्रहीत करने के लिए नेट कोर सेटिंग्स। – juunas

उत्तर

11

Azure.ConfigurationManager .NET कोर के साथ संगत नहीं है।

कॉन्फ़िगरेशन प्रबंधक वैकल्पिक है, इसलिए एज़ूर टेबल संग्रहण के उपयोग के लिए आवश्यक नहीं है। इसके अलावा एक स्थानापन्न के रूप में आप का उपयोग .नेट फ्रेमवर्क के ConfigurationManager Class

Storage Configure Connection String - Parsing a Connection String

संबंधित मुद्दे